PM Modi Congratulates Belgium For Hosting Hockey WC, Praises Indian Teams
PM Modi addressed the media after his meeting with Belgium PM Bart De Wever in New Delhi, as he praised Belgium and the Netherlands for hosting the tournament, where Germany won the men's title, while Argentina clinched the women's crown.
"Belgium and the Netherlands hosted the Hockey World Cup last month. I congratulate you on this great event," Modi said in his address to his Belgian counterpart.
